Summary: The Siftgate bloom filter fronting the Cobblemere key-value store is serving with parameters that differ from what's checked into the release manifest. False-positive rates on the Ashfold region are roughly triple the other regions, consistent with a smaller bit array having been applied manually during the last incident and never reverted. Requesting the release manager hold the next train until this is reconciled. For reference, production is currently running with the following configuration values.

settings of yawif-yafop:
[druys]
port = 9000
region = south-3
host = druys.zemvarsoft.internal
team = frador
timeout_ms = 3000
retries = 4

/*
 * Constant: FUEL_REPORT_ROLLUP_WINDOW
 * Governs the aggregation window for the Bramwick fleet fuel-usage report.
 * Do not shorten this below six hours: depot telemetry from the Northfen
 * yard arrives in delayed batches, and a smaller window double-counts
 * top-ups that span batch boundaries. If on-call sees inflated litres-per-km
 * figures, check batch lag before touching this value. Any change must be
 * paired with a backfill job, and the backfill must log the token recorded
 * beneath this comment.
 */

pipeline stamp: htk4_66df

## Tuning

The receipt mailer (Almsgate) batches donation receipts and sends through the Thornquay relay. On-call: if the queue backs up, resist the urge to crank batch size — the relay rate-limits per connection, and bigger batches just mean bigger retries. Scale worker count first, then shorten the flush interval. Dedupe window must stay longer than the retry horizon or donors get duplicate receipts, which generates tickets. All knobs live in one place and are read at worker start. Current production values follow.

tuning table, kajop-yafof:
QUOTAS = {
    "wenath": 10,
    "ulaael": 5,
}